The HR and Payroll Coordinator is a dynamic, hybrid role that provides essential administrative and operational support to both the Business Office and the Human Resources Department. This position is responsible for ensuring the accuracy of payroll processing, maintaining employee records, coordinating onboarding, and executing routine HR and payroll audits.
As a key representative of both departments, the ideal candidate will possess excellent numerical accuracy, exceptional organizational skills, and a high level of confidentiality and professionalism suited for a private school environment.
Primary Responsibilities include:
Payroll Operations & Administration (Under the direction of the Controller & HR Director)
Bi-Weekly Payroll Preparation: Collect, review, and accurately prepare the regular payroll batch for a bi-weekly schedule, ensuring seamless data entry of hours, wages, deductions, and tax withholdings into the payroll system (Paylocity).
Payroll Batch Presentation: Finalize and present completed payroll batches to both the Director of HR and the Controller for final approval and release.
Complex Timecard Management: Review and verify hours for non-exempt employees, specifically managing complex tracking for staff members who divide hours across multiple school departments (e.g., tutoring, after-school support services, coaching, and supplemental school activities).
Benefit Reconciliation: Perform comprehensive monthly reconciliation of employee benefit carrier invoices (health, dental, vision, retirement) against actual payroll deductions to ensure perfect cross-system accuracy.
Annual Audit Support: Assist the Controller in gathering data, generating reports, and preparing critical documentation for annual workers' compensation, 403(b) retirement plan, and general school financial audits
Human Resources Support & Compliance (Under the direction of the HR Director)
New Hire Compliance Tracking: Actively track and monitor strict California state law and private school compliance requirements for all new hires, ensuring mandatory elements including LiveScan fingerprinting, background checks, and TB clearances are completed before employment begins.
Mandatory Training Management: Schedule, coordinate, and track required compliance trainings (e.g., sexual harassment prevention, mandated reporter training) for new hires and ongoing re-certifications for current employees, updating internal compliance dashboards.
Onboarding & Orientation: Coordinate the logistics of the new hire onboarding process,, establishing portal access, completing onboarding packets, and conducting initial operational orientation.
Benefits Support: Assist the Director of HR during open enrollment. Support employees with Ease portal questions, audit integration between Ease and Paylocity,
File Management & HR Support: Collaborating closely with the Director of HR, who maintains primary responsibility for personnel files, assist the department with organizing and storing digital and physical records (including medical, personnel, and payroll files). Conduct routine internal audits of HR files and I-9 documents under the HR Director’s guidance to ensure regulatory compliance and data integrity.
General Administration: Field and resolve everyday employee inquiries regarding payroll discrepancies, time-tracking procedures, and basic HR policies.
